2.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files placed on your device (computer, smartphone, tablet or other internet-enabled device) when you visit a website. Cookies enable websites to recognise your device, remember information about previous visits, improve functionality, enhance security and support analytics.

Cookies may either be first-party cookies placed by us or third-party cookies placed by trusted service providers. Cookies may also be session cookies (deleted when your browser closes) or persistent cookies (stored until expiry or deletion).

3. Legal Basis for Using Cookies

Under UK PECR and, where applicable, the EU ePrivacy rules, we will only store or access information on your device where:

  • the cookie is strictly necessary for the provision of a service you have explicitly requested; or
  • you have provided valid consent before the cookie is set.

Where cookies involve the processing of personal data, such processing will additionally comply with applicable data protection legislation.

Where consent is required:

  • Consent must be freely given, specific, informed and unambiguous;
  • Consent is obtained before non-essential cookies are placed on your device;
  • Consent may be withdrawn at any time with effect for future processing; and
  • Refusing consent will not prevent access to the Website, although some functionality may be unavailable where it depends on the relevant cookies.
